cancel
Showing results for 
Search instead for 
Did you mean: 

Success Factors SAP HCM Integration Issue - SFWebServiceFaultException

vishnu_pallamreddy
Contributor
0 Kudos

Hi All,

I have run the report first time RH_SFI_SYNCHRONIZE_EMPL_DATA.

Message came to PI

in SXMB_MONI i got 10 messages.

I am getting error for upsert request and response.

in upsert response i am gettiong SFWebServiceFaultException issue.


login interface and up sert interfaces are triggered 2 times and log out service runs once.


Please help me to solve the issue.

Accepted Solutions (1)

Accepted Solutions (1)

vishnu_pallamreddy
Contributor
0 Kudos

Hi All,

In ECC I am getting error like Technical Error: Webservice:Invalid Session:Invalid SFAPI Session

in PI upsert is triggering 2 times and login also 2 times triggered.

log out response false.

in SF 2 times login audit log is there? in SF audit log Session ID and PI message session ID are different.

Please help help me to solve the issue.

when I try to test through SOAP UI its working fine

please find the below screen shots...

vishnu_pallamreddy
Contributor
0 Kudos

Hi All,

please help me to resolve the issue.

Muniyappan
Active Contributor
0 Kudos

can you check the input of upsert operation in SF?

is pi sending the session id from mapping?

can you check the services(login and logout in soap ui)

vishnu_pallamreddy
Contributor
0 Kudos

I am able to see only log in service 2 times in SF SFAPI log

I am getting wrong session iD .

Muniyappan
Active Contributor
0 Kudos

can you test like this in sproxy?

1. run log in interface first

2. take the session id and put it under run log out interface and run

vishnu_pallamreddy
Contributor
0 Kudos

I have follwed the steps in the link Hands-On – Testing Integration with SuccessFactors SFAPI

I am able to get session id.

But when i run the report I am getting Invalid SFAPI session.

Log in and upsert services are happening 2 times.

How to test in sproxy?

Muniyappan
Active Contributor
0 Kudos

Loading and Testing XML file using SPROXY transaction

you dont have to load it. select the fourth icon you will be able to edit/input the values in the screen itself.

vishnu_pallamreddy
Contributor
0 Kudos

Hi Muni,

I have tried to test as u suggested.

In SF i got request and response.

In ECC i got wrong session ID.

Please find the below screen shots.

Muniyappan
Active Contributor
0 Kudos

seems to be issue with your receiver communication module parameter. please share your module config

you should use all parameter used in login channel template.

vishnu_pallamreddy
Contributor
0 Kudos

Hi Muni,

I am using all parameters as per channel template.

For Employee Data did u change any mapping content for Session ID?

please find the channel modules

Login Module:

\

Log out/upsert:

Muniyappan
Active Contributor
0 Kudos

can you paste the first screen shot again. i am not able to view.

check this suggestion.

vishnu_pallamreddy
Contributor
0 Kudos

I have pasted, it is visible now...

vishnu_pallamreddy
Contributor
0 Kudos

Hi Muni,

Mapping Edit options are not disabled.

vishnu_pallamreddy
Contributor
0 Kudos

Hi Muni,

For now Issue resolved by deployed the note 1838921

Answers (0)